Decoding Gen Z: This New Wave of Ethical Consumers
Gen Z consumers are rewriting the landscape of purchasing habits. Raised in a world increasingly sensitive of social and environmental issues, they prioritize brands that reflect their values. This generation is not just concerned about merchandise quality; they strive for transparency from the companies they support. Their purchasing decisions are driven by a deep dedication to sustainability.
They is passively boycotting brands that lack integrity, choosing instead those that contribute the world. Their power is undeniable, forcing companies to evaluate their practices and aim for greater benefit.
This trend suggests a shift in the industry, one where values are no longer just buzzwords but fundamental drivers of spending.
